  1. Greenify with Shrubs  

Landscape designs are not only meant for improving the curb appeal of your property but also the quality of life. Just like other plants, shrubs play a crucial role in making our environment green and healthy. They purify the air and thus, promote the green movement. These woody plants have strong roots that hold the soil and prevent soil erosion. During summer, they provide shade and lower energy bills. Evergreen shrubs also act as wind-breakers and stop the harsh winds from hitting your property directly. 

  1. Put Along Property Line 

Apart from beautifying your landscape, shrubs help to maintain privacy. Use shrubs to create boundaries between the lawn and the walkways or patios. To maintain privacy, you can even put them along the boundaries of your property. However, if you share a common boundary with your neighbor, make sure to prune them occasionally so that their branches do not create a hindrance for others. 

  1. Bring Color to the Landscape

If you are looking for an effective way to bring colors to your landscape, invest in flowering shrubs like rhododendrons and hydrangeas. These plants need very little maintenance and come with many environmental benefits. So, to brighten your lawn, shrubs are a great alternative to expensive landscape decoratives. 

  1. Add Texture 

While planning for an amazing landscape, include shrubs in your checklist. Make use of the shrubs, flower beds, and large plants wisely to add texture to your lawn or landscape. The best part of using shrubs is that they come in a variety of shapes and sizes. Try to plant both small-leaved shrubs and larger-leaved shrubs in your garden to create beautiful patterns that will attract attention magnetically. 

  1. Plant Around Hardscapes 

Though hardscapes like pools, patios, and foundations bring a unique look to your landscape, they seem incomplete without plants and shrubs. Adding shrubs around these hardscapes softens the look of the hard edges and makes them appear more pleasing. 

  1. Create a Mini Wildlife Garden 

Flowering shrubs not only make your lawn appear vibrant but also attract winged wildlife to it. Though the shrubs are mostly short in height, they are dense and thus make a great shelter for small animals like squirrels, turtles, birds, and so on. Shrubs with colorful flowers like Burning Bush and Rose of Sharon are great for attracting pollinators like butterflies and bees that can make your garden more enchanting.
